CaliforniaAlan Linch
Of Counsel
Alan is a member of the firm’s Real Estate Group and focuses his practice on real estate transactional, land use, and environmental matters.
Within his real estate transactional practice, Alan advises public and private clients on real property acquisitions and dispositions as well as retail, office, and industrial leasing and licensing arrangements. He helps clients develop and execute commercial and residential property management strategies. He works with borrowers, lenders, and private equity investors on transactional due diligence, mortgage-backed financing, and tax planning. He also assists non-profit and for-profit clients with operational needs such as corporate entity formation and management.Alan’s land use representations involve securing zoning and land use approvals and ensuring compliance with state and federal environmental requirements. He advises private landowners and developers on local, state, and federal rules and legislation that impact real estate development and utilization, with a focus on housing regulation.
Alan works with corporate clients to address the evolving regulatory framework related to climate change and sustainable development, including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) best practice implementation and natural resource conservation.
Prior to joining Thoits Law, Alan worked at the U.S. Department of Justice and U.S. Environmental Protection Agency in Washington, DC, as well as Hanson Bridgett in San Francisco.
